About this product
This Pioneer DJ DDJ-FLX4 is a 2-deck controller compatible with both Rekordbox and Serato, finished in graphite (black). It features one mic input, USB and 3.5mm/6.35mm inputs/outputs, and a frequency response of 20-20000 Hz. With a 24-bit/44.1 kHz sampling rate, it ensures decent audio quality. Our take
The Pioneer DDJ-FLX4 in graphite is nearly identical to the black version, but at $329 it's a steal. Setting it up with Rekordbox was seamless, and the single mic input is handy for small gigs. Jog wheels feel responsive, and the 24-bit audio output is clean. My main gripe is the plastic casing—it feels a bit flimsy compared to higher-end models. Also, the lack of XLR outputs means you'll need adapters for some speakers. Nonetheless, for the price, it's a fantastic way to start DJing or upgrade from a beginner controller.
